Its impossible to say what time a certain car will run. It comes down to the driver and conditions.
I ran my 400+ classic at the pod in pretty poor conditions, spun up through first and second and ended up with a 12.7 at 120mph. I know of imprezas with little over 300bhp run faster times than that and I know of imprezas with more power than my old car and run slower times.
I believe that a little classic with circa 400 ponies could run mid 11's with perfect conditions and a driver who is not concerned about damaging the car.
